How they compare
Liberia currently reports 45.9% against 45.7% in Thailand, a difference of 0.2%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 55 shared years of data; in 1970 it was Thailand ahead.
Liberia ranks 74th and Thailand ranks 76th of 214 countries.
Thailand has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Liberia | Thailand |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 70.0% | 76.5% | 6.5% | Thailand |
| 1980s | 57.6% | 72.0% | 14.5% | Thailand |
| 1990s | 51.1% | 69.8% | 18.7% | Thailand |
| 2000s | 54.1% | 63.1% | 9.0% | Thailand |
| 2010s | 50.3% | 52.7% | 2.3% | Thailand |
| 2020s | 46.9% | 47.1% | 0.2% | Thailand |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
